How to Stay Healthy with Asthma Throughout the Year

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ition that affects millions of people worldwide, including a significant number of Australians. It is estimated that around 2.7 million Australians have asthma, making it one of the most common chronic conditions in the country. Living with asthma requires careful management and attention, particularly when it comes to maintaining good health throughout the year. Here are some tips on how to stay healthy with asthma all year round.

Develop an Asthma Action Plan: Creating an asthma action plan in consultation with your healthcare provider is crucial. This plan outlines personalized strategies for managing asthma symptoms, including identifying triggers, taking medications, and knowing when to seek medical assistance. By following your action plan, you can effectively control your asthma and minimize the risk of exacerbations.

Take Medications as Prescribed: Asthma medications, such as inhalers and oral medications, are essential for managing symptoms and preventing asthma attacks. It is vital to take these medications as prescribed by your healthcare provider. Be consistent with your medication regimen, even when you’re feeling well, to maintain good asthma control and reduce the risk of flare-ups.

Avoid Triggers: Identify and avoid triggers that can worsen your asthma symptoms – common triggers include allergens like pollen, dust mites, and pet dander, as well as irritants such as cigarette smoke, strong odors, and air pollution. Keep your living environment clean and free of potential allergens, and use air purifiers or filters if necessary. Stay informed about local air quality, particularly during high pollen or pollution seasons.

Stay Active: Regular physical activity is beneficial for overall health and can help improve asthma control. Engage in activities like walking, swimming, or cycling, which are less likely to trigger asthma symptoms. Before starting any exercise program, consult with your healthcare provider to ensure it is safe and appropriate for your condition. Remember to warm up adequately and use your reliever inhaler before exercising, if recommended by your doctor.

Get Vaccinated: Respiratory infections, such as the flu or common cold, can exacerbate asthma symptoms. It is essential for individuals with asthma to stay up to date with vaccinations, including the annual influenza vaccine as these vaccines can prevent respiratory infections and reduce the risk of asthma flare-ups during the flu season.

Manage Stress: Sadly, stress and anxiety can contribute to asthma symptoms and make it more challenging to control the condition. Therefore, we recommend finding healthy ways to manage stress, such as practicing relaxation techniques, engaging in hobbies, or seeking support from friends, family, or support groups. Consider incorporating activities like yoga or meditation into your routine to promote overall well-being.

Regular Check-Ups: Schedule regular check-ups with your healthcare provider to monitor your asthma control and make any necessary adjustments to your treatment plan. These appointments can help identify potential issues early on and ensure you’re receiving the most appropriate care for your condition.

Be Prepared for Emergencies: Despite your best efforts, asthma attacks can still occur. Make sure you and your loved ones are familiar with emergency asthma management techniques, such as using a reliever inhaler, and know when to seek immediate medical attention.

Living with asthma requires proactive management and a commitment to maintaining good health. By following these tips, individuals with asthma can minimize the impact of the condition on their daily lives and enjoy a healthier, more fulfilling year-round experience.
